Château Lafaurie-Peyraguey 2021 is a premium dessert wine from the Sauternes appellation in the Bordeaux region of France. This wine is renowned for its exceptional balance between sweetness and freshness, with aromas of ripe yellow and tropical fruits, honey, vanilla, and subtle hints of spices.
Château Lafaurie-Peyraguey is a winery located in the heart of the Sauternes appellation in the Bordeaux region of France. With a history dating back to the 13th century, this château originally served as a fortress and became a winery after the French Revolution under the leadership of Pierre Lafaurie.
Their wines earned a reputation for excellence, confirmed in 1855 when Château Lafaurie-Peyraguey was awarded the status of Premier Cru Classé. The vineyards span 18 hectares, situated on the third terrace of the Sauternes appellation, at an elevation of over 70 meters.
